Somerset Park

A football ground in the N of Ayr in South Ayrshire, Somerset Park lies a quarter-mile (0.5 km) northeast of Wallacetown and a similar distance northeast of Ayr Racecourse. Built in 1888 by the former Ayr Football Club, who merged in 1910 to form Ayr United, a club that remains based here. The ground has been subject to significant redevelopments at various stages; in 1896 it was realigned and enlarged, with the addition of an athletics track. The ground was realigned once again in 1924 and a new stand provided. In the 1970s part of the terracing was covered and floodlights installed, while the main stand was extended in the 1990s. Despite a record crowd of 25,225 on 13th September 1969 for a match against Rangers, the modern capacity is a more modest 10,185, of which 1,597 is seated. Plans for a new all-seated stadium have failed to materialise.
